Compact Ultra-Wideband Bandpass Filter Using Dual-Line Coupling Structure |

Abstract: | This letter presents a novel compact ultra-wideband (UWB) microstrip bandpass filter with spurious response suppression. A dual-mode ring resonator is constituted to allocate its first two resonant frequencies in the UWB band, and the dual-line parallel-coupled structure is used in this compact UWB filter, which is expected to achieve much tighter coupling degree. Simulated and measured results are found in good agreement with each other, showing a wide passband from 4.9 to 10.9 GHz, 15 dB return loss bandwidth of about 5 GHz, minimum insertion loss of 0.49 dB at 7.3 GHz, and wide upper stopband with more than 20 dB attenuation up to 20 GHz. |
